Our Junior class spent the day at Oklahoma State University — and a few of our seniors who’ve already been accepted tagged along too! They toured the campus and different housing options, ate in the Student Union (fun fact: it's one of the largest student unions in the world), explored Gallagher-Iba Arena, and stood inside Boone Pickens Stadium.
The best part? Realizing that some of their teachers and staff once walked these same paths! Several of our own are proud OSU alums including: Paige Krause, Elaine, Troy and Sydney Hutchison, Mandy Hensley, Reese Brickman, Kiley Feely, Sammi Haworth, Marisa Mayfield, and David Fischer.

Game Goes Down To The Wire As Lady Whippets Lose To Ringwood On Final Play
A walk-off left Okeene Varsity Lady Whippets on the wrong end of a 4-3 defeat to the Red Devils. The game was tied at three in the bottom of the seventh when Jasmine Richards singled, scoring one run.
